The TS has been found to be recruiting. There is some representation in the Connecticut, Rhode Island and Massachusetts Departments of Corrections. The TS has developed associations with the Texas Mafia and Dirty White Boys. The tattoos are generally located on the back of the right forearm, but they have also been found on the outside calf areas, neck, and chest. They have tattoos with a "TS" located somewhere in the design sometimes requires close scrutiny. The institutional leader is called the "Chairman.". A group of members is called "Carnales." They have made attempts to recruit in the Rhode Island and Florida Department of Corrections. The TS now accepts members from Latin American countries such as Columbia, Cuba, and Mexico. Membership is rising nationally due to recruitment. It was established in direct response to the other California prison gangs (notably the Aryan Brotherhood and Mexican Mafia), which were attempting to prey on native Texas inmates.
